#408ca3 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#408ca3 is composed of 25.1% red, 54.9% green and 63.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 60.7% cyan, 14.1% magenta, 0% yellow and 36.1% black. It has a hue angle of 193.9 degrees, a saturation of 43.6% and a lightness of 44.5%. #408ca3 color hex could be obtained by blending #80ffff with #001947. Closest websafe color is: #339999.

Shades and Tints of #408ca3

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030708 is the darkest color, while #f9fcfd is the lightest one.

Tones of #408ca3

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#6c7577 is the less saturated color, while #03ade0 is the most saturated one.
